    Abstract: Example embodiments relate to protocol agnostic storage access with a software defined network (SDN). A method may include receiving, at a SDN enabled switch, an initialization packet to access a storage volume. The method may include determining, at the SDN enabled switch, a storage protocol used by the initialization packet, adding a protocol tag indicative of the storage protocol to the initialization packet, and sending the initialization packet to a SDN controller. The method may include identifying, at the SDN controller, a storage application based on the protocol tag and sending the initialization packet to the storage application. The storage application may be one of a plurality of storage applications, each associated with a different storage protocol. The method may include performing, by the storage application, protocol-specific tasks.

    Abstract: The present subject matter relates to perform proactive monitoring and diagnostics in storage area networks (SANs). In one implementation, the method comprises depicting topology of the SAN in a graph, wherein the graph designates the devices as nodes, the connecting elements as edges, and depicts operations associated with at least one component of the nodes and edges. The method further comprises monitoring at least one parameter indicative of performance of the component to ascertain degradation of the at least one component and identifying, a hinge in the data associated with the monitoring, wherein the hinge is indicative of an initiation in degradation of the component. Based on the hinge, proactive diagnostics is preformed to compute a remaining lifetime of the at least one component. Thereafter, a notification is generated for an administrator of the SAN based on the remaining lifetime.

    Abstract: The present techniques relate to reactive diagnostics of a storage area network (SAN). In one implementation, the method for performing reactive diagnostics in the SAN comprises determining a topology of the SAN, wherein the SAN comprising devices and connecting elements to interconnect the devices. The method further comprises depicting the topology in a graph, wherein the graph designates the devices as nodes and the connecting elements as edges, and the graph comprises operations associated with at least one component of the nodes and edges. Thereafter, at least one parameter indicative of performance of the at least one component is monitored to ascertain degradation of the at least one component. The method further comprises performing reactive diagnostics for of the at least one component, to determine root cause of the degradation, based on the operations.

    Abstract: A system and method for update of firmware of a storage array controller of a storage device in a storage area network. The I/O workload of the storage device is monitored to obtain workload information regarding I/O traffic of the storage device. The workload information is analyzed to identify patterns in the I/O traffic of the storage device. Based on one or more identified patterns in the I/O traffic, future I/O workload of the storage device is forecasted, and, according to the forecasted future I/O workload, at least one firmware update is scheduled.

    Abstract: A method, system and computer program product for migrating at least one switch in a storage area network is disclosed. The migration is done by analysing the I/O traffic to identify patterns in the I/O traffic of the switch; forecasting future I/O workload of the switch based on one or more identified patterns in the I/O traffic, determining appropriate timing for migration based on the identified patterns and administrator inputs; processing the storage area network configuration data to identify the storage network physical and logical access paths to the or each selected switch to create a first connectivity map; generating a second connectivity map based on the first connectivity map and administrator inputs; and migrating the or each switch migration based on the second connectivity map and the appropriate timing. The migration may comprise routing the I/O traffic from the switch to be migrated to the alternate switches in the storage area network.
